Bury your fuel line — if you have an aboveground heating oil line, consider burying it. Using blended heating oils — a mix of diesel and kerosene will lower the gel point of the heating oil. Our recommendations for an outside oil tank: What prevents oil from freezing? Blended heating has a lower freezing point than conventional fuel oils. Here are a few tips. Cover your heating oil tank — build a shed around your heating oil tank to insulate it against the elements.
